ABSTRACT:
An ink composition at least comprising water and a colorant, and further comprising 0.01% by weight or more of lithium ions based on the total weight of the ink composition, wherein at least one type of glycol ether represented by the following formula 1 is contained:in-line-formulae description="In-line Formulae" end="lead"?R1O—[—CH2—CH2—O]n—R2  Formula 1in-line-formulae description="In-line Formulae" end="tail"?(wherein, n represents a positive number of 4 to 8, R1represents H or an alkyl group having 1 to 3 carbon atoms, and R2represents an alkyl group having 6 to 8 carbon atoms).
